18 U.S.C. § 796 — Use of aircraft for photographing defense installations
submitted 78 years ago by ch. 645 to r/title-18-CRIMES-AND-CRIMINAL-PROCEDURE · 68 words · no verdicts yet
This section prohibits using an aircraft to photograph or make representations of certain defense installations without authorization. It provides criminal penalties and an exception for authorized persons.
Whoever uses or permits the use of an aircraft or any contrivance used, or designed for navigation or flight in the air, for the purpose of making a photograph, sketch, picture, drawing, map, or graphical representation of vital military or naval installations or equipment, in violation of section 795 of this title, shall be fined under this title or imprisoned not more than one year, or both.
Source credit: (June 25, 1948, ch. 645, 62 Stat. 738; Pub. L. 103–322, title XXXIII, § 330016(1)(H), Sept. 13, 1994, 108 Stat. 2147.)
